Dance The Octogenarian 16306

See also: The Octogenarian (S32, 4/4L, Churnside: Life b.a. 40), The Octogenarian (R32, 3/4L, Lawson: West Wynd)

Jig · 32 bars · 3 couples · Longwise - 4   (Progression: 213)

Devised by
David G Queen (2009)
Intensity
800/888/844/888 = 56% (whole dance)
Formations
Steps
  • Skip-Change, Slip-Step
Extra Info
This dance was devised for Gwen Kebble of Ribble Valley Branch RSCDS on the occasion of her 80th birthday.

The Octogenarian 3/4L · J32
1–
1c cross RH | cast off (2c up) ; turn LH 1¼ to finish between end couples facing 3cnr
9–
Lsh Reel3 across to (2,1x,3)
17–
1c ½ Fig8 L (1W up, 1M dn) ; 1W+2c & 1M+3c RHA (Teapots R)
25–
All Circle6 and back (2,1,3)
